References of 1-isothiocyanato-4-(4-nitrophenoxy)benzene
Title: Nitroscanate
CAS Registry Number: 19881-18-6
CAS Name: 1-Isothiocyanato-4-(4-nitrophenoxy)benzene
Synonyms: isothiocyanic acid p-(p-nitrophenoxy)phenyl ester; p-(p-nitrophenoxy)phenyl isothiocyanate; 1-(4-isothiocyanatophenoxy)-4-nitrobenzene; 4-nitro-4¢-isothiocyanodiphenyl ether; cantrodifene (obsolete)
Manufacturers' Codes: CGA-23654; GS-23654
Trademarks: Lopatol (Novartis); Skanitrol (Schering)
Molecular Formula: C13H8N2O3S
Molecular Weight: 272.28
Percent Composition: C 57.35%, H 2.96%, N 10.29%, O 17.63%, S 11.78%
Literature References: Prepn: FR 1491477 (1967 to Agripat); F. Paltauf et al., US 3697555 (1972 to Ciba-Geigy); A. Martvon, K. Antos, Chem. Zvesti 23, 181 (1969). Activity in dogs: M. A. Gemmell, G. Oudemans, Res. Vet. Sci. 19, 217 (1975).
Properties: Crystals, mp 107-113° (Martvon, Antos); also reported as 124-125° (Paltauf). Insol in water. Sol in organic solvents.

Therap-Cat-Vet: Anthelmintic.
